Pemantauan Clojure
Clojure

Clojure (tautan berada di luar ibm.com) adalah bahasa pemrograman yang berfungsi penuh yang sebagian besar dibangun oleh Rich Hickey, tetapi dikelola oleh komunitas sumber terbuka yang besar. Karena Clojure adalah bahasa pemrograman fungsional yang paling umum digunakan di JVM, Clojure Monitoring dari Instana menawarkan manajemen kinerja dan kondisi yang komprehensif untuk aplikasi dan layanan yang ditulis dalam Clojure.

Untuk memahami dan mengoptimalkan kinerja aplikasi Clojure dan mengotomatiskan alur kerja manajemen kinerja lebih lanjut,Pemantauan JVM otomatis Instana melampaui metrik sederhana untuk menyediakan serangkaian fitur manajemen dan pemantauan yang komprehensif:

  • Penemuan instance JVM
  • Pemantauan kesehatan konfigurasi nol
  • Pelacakan otomatis endpoint layanan HTTP
  • Instrumentasi kode otomatis untuk teknologi yang didukung (misalnya Spring Boot, Apache Tomcat, dan lainnya)
  • Visualisasi peta dependensi layanan
  • Menelusuri semua permintaan ujung ke ujung di semua sistem dan layanan
  • Penemuan aplikasi dan layanan otomatis

Pemantauan Clojure yang komprehensif membutuhkan visibilitas kinerja untuk host fisik atau virtual, kontainer, instance JVM, dan kode aplikasi/layanan apa pun yang digunakan ke dalam instance JVM. Metrik JVM yang khas (seperti data Pengumpulan Sampah) juga merupakan bagian penting untuk memahami kinerja.

Instana adalah cara tercepat dan termudah untuk memantau layanan berbasis Clojure di seluruh stack untuk memberikan wawasan aplikasi yang komprehensif. Agen Instana secara otomatis menemukan semua instance JVM, menyebarkan sensor pemantauan yang diperlukan, dan mulai melacak aplikasi dan permintaan. Instana juga secara otomatis menentukan tidak hanya kondisi instance JVM, tetapi juga untuk aplikasi dan layanan yang berjalan di dalamnya.

Mulai UJI COBA GRATIS Anda hari ini!

14 hari, tanpa kartu kredit, versi lengkap

Memantau Kinerja Clojure

Instana secara otomatis mengidentifikasi semua instance aplikasi Clojure yang sedang berjalan, menerapkan (dan mengonfigurasi) sensor Pemantauan Clojure Instana tanpa upaya manual. Setiap bagian yang berbeda dari stack juga diidentifikasi, dengan sensor pemantauan khusus yang digunakan dan dikonfigurasikan secara otomatis. Basis pengetahuan yang dikurasi oleh Instana sudah mengetahui metrik kinerja apa yang paling relevan dengan kondisi sistem secara keseluruhan, cara mengumpulkannya, dan bagaimana seharusnya beroperasi. Untuk memantau kondisi layanan Java, metrik tambahan juga dikumpulkan. Karena konfigurasi otomatis Instana mengumpulkan semua informasi yang relevan, pemantauan instance Java tidak bisa lebih mudah.

Untuk menentukan kondisi layanan secara keseluruhan, sensor Pemantauan Clojure Instana juga mengumpulkan KPI pada lingkungan yang menjalankan JVM yang dipantau untuk menentukan status kondisinya.

Dengan bantuan Kecerdasan Buatan (AI) dan tanda tangan kesehatan dari basis pengetahuan yang telah dikurasi, Instana secara otomatis mendeteksi masalah pada masing-masing instance JVM dan insiden layanan. Berdasarkan tingkat keparahan, Instana mengotomatiskan eskalasi insiden dan identifikasi akar masalah, membantu Anda menyelesaikan masalah sebelum pengguna terdampak.

Data Pemantauan Java

Pemantauan Instana Clojure mencakup dua jenis data; Metrik Kinerja dan Tanda Tangan Kondisi:

Metrik tambahan diperoleh berdasarkan teknologi dan kerangka kerja yang digunakan ke dalam aplikasi atau layanan Clojure.

Informasi lebih lanjut mengenai informasi sensor yang berbeda tersedia di
Dokumentasi Manajemen Instana Clojure.

Data Kinerja JVM

  • Aktivitas GC
  • Penggunaan Memori
  • Kolam Memori
  • Benang

Tanda Tangan Kondisi JVM

  • Tembolok Kode
  • Ukuran PermGen / MetaSpace
  • Aktivitas GC
  • Ukuran dan Penggunaan Tumpukan
Instalasi Sensor Java: Memulai

Siap untuk memulai? Anda akan memerlukan
Akun Instana atau Akun Uji Coba
terlebih dahulu. Sudah punya? Tempat terbaik untuk memulai adalah
Panduan Memulai Instana.

Akun Instana atau Akun Uji Coba Panduan Memulai Instana